Vertical lathe workbench cleaning device
By designing a moving base and a hydraulically driven cleaning device on a vertical lathe, combined with permanent magnet adsorption and air blowing to remove debris, the problem of space occupation and interference in existing cleaning devices is solved, achieving a flexible and efficient cleaning effect.

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of vertical lathes, and in particular to a cleaning device for a vertical lathe worktable. Background Technology
[0002] A vertical lathe is a machine tool used for machining large rotating parts. During machining, its worktable accumulates a large amount of debris, requiring cleaning. However, because the worktable has grooves, debris often enters these grooves and is difficult to remove. For example, Chinese utility model patent CN212734157U discloses a vertical lathe worktable with a cleaning function. This design uses brushes, vertical tubes, a rotating shaft, and a connecting plate. Rotating the connecting plate moves the brushes, thus moving and cleaning the debris. Simultaneously, a dust pump suctions the debris, removing it from the grooves. However, this solution has the following drawbacks: the cleaning components are located beside the worktable, occupying space. For lathes with limited machining space, this may affect the installation and operation of other equipment or tools. It may also require operators to be more careful during machining, increasing the complexity and difficulty of the operation. When machining large parts, the cleaning components may interfere with the parts, affecting machining. Summary of the Invention

[0015] The following will describe in detail the embodiments of this utility model with reference to the accompanying drawings. Detailed Implementation
[0016] The present invention will be further described below with reference to the accompanying drawings and embodiments:
[0017] like Figures 1-2As shown, a vertical lathe worktable cleaning device includes a movable base 1. A hydraulic cylinder 2 is centrally located at the top of the movable base 1. A lifting support plate 3 is fixedly connected to the top of the telescopic end of the hydraulic cylinder 2. Telescopic guide rods 13 are provided on both sides of the lifting support plate 3 and the movable base 1. A mounting box 4 is located on the top of the lifting support plate 3. Support shafts 5 are rotatably connected to both ends of the top of the mounting box 4. A power mechanism for driving the support shafts 5 to rotate is provided on the mounting box 4. The power mechanism includes motors 14 fixed to both sides of the top of the mounting box 4. The main shaft of the motors 14 and the bottom of the support shafts 5 pass through the mounting box 4 and are driven by gears. The tops of the two support shafts 5 are rotatably connected to the same top plate 6. The height of the support shafts 5 is adjustable and can be adapted to the height of the worktable.
[0018] A connecting sleeve 7 is fixedly connected to the top of the outer side of the support shaft 5. A connecting plate 8 is fixedly fitted onto the connecting sleeve 7. A movable plate 9 is fixedly connected to one side of the two connecting plates 8 facing away from each other. An extension plate 10 is slidably provided on one side of the movable plate 9. A slider 15 is provided on the side of the extension plate 10 that is close to the movable plate 9. The movable plate 9 has a groove corresponding to the slider 15, and the slider 15 is slidably disposed in the groove. The movable plate 9 has a manual mechanism for driving the extension plate 10 to slide. The manual mechanism includes stops 16 fixed to both ends of the top of the movable plate 9. A lead screw 17 is rotatably connected between the opposite faces of the stops 16. A moving block 18 is fixedly connected to one end of the top of the extension plate 10 adjacent to the movable plate 9. The moving block 18 slides along the top of the movable plate 9 and is threadedly connected to the lead screw 17. A handwheel 19 for driving the lead screw 17 to rotate is provided on the top of one of the stops 16. The setting of the extension plate 10 can be adjusted according to the diameter of the worktable.
[0019] A cleaning brush 11 is fixedly attached to the bottom of the movable plate 9 and extension plate 10 on one side, and a permanent magnet plate 12 is fixedly attached to the bottom of the movable plate 9 and extension plate 10 on the other side. An air blowing pipe 20 is installed on the opposite side of the movable plate 9 and extension plate 10 with the cleaning brush 11. Several air nozzles 21 are provided at the bottom of the air blowing pipe 20. An air pump 22 connected to the air blowing pipe 20 is provided at the top of the lifting support plate 3. Connecting rods 23 are fixedly attached to both ends of the bottom of the movable plate 9 and extension plate 10 with the permanent magnet plate 12, and the permanent magnet plate 12 is fixed to the bottom of the connecting rod 23. During cleaning, large pieces of iron filings are first sucked away by the permanent magnet plate 12 to avoid large mechanical impact on the brush bristles, which could cause the bristles to deform, break, or even fall off. Then, the cleaning brush 11 is used to clean other waste, and the air nozzles 21 are used to blow away dust and waste in the trough to avoid leaving cleaning dead corners.
[0020] In operation, the device is moved to the workbench to be cleaned. The hydraulic cylinder 2 is activated to adjust the height of the permanent magnet plate 12. The handwheel 19 is turned to adjust the distance the extension plate 10 extends beyond the movable plate 9 to match the workbench and ensure complete coverage. One side motor 14 is activated, causing the permanent magnet plate 12 to rotate 180 degrees to attract large iron filings. The movable base 1 is then rotated to place the cleaning brush 11 above the workbench. The corresponding motor 14 and air pump 22 are activated, causing the cleaning brush 11 to clean repeatedly. Simultaneously, the air nozzle 21 blows away dust and debris from the groove, preventing any residue. After cleaning, the device is moved to the next lathe workbench to be cleaned. This cleaning device, mounted on the movable base 1, is easy to move and can be flexibly applied to cleaning multiple vertical lathe workbenches without occupying lathe workspace or affecting parts processing. Furthermore, the size of the extension plate 10 can be adjusted according to the workbench size, and larger iron filings can be attracted without damaging the cleaning brush 11. Overall, it is flexible and convenient to use.
